In a coastal Spanish town, a man named Ortiz (Manuel Pereiro) is seduced by Linda Vargas (Montserrat Prous), a prostitute and cabaret performer, after watching her in a lesbian show. After a night of drinking champagne, a heavily intoxicated Ortiz passes out in their hotel room. In a calculated act of desperation, Linda calls the police to report a murder, then slits her own throat with a knife, placing the weapon in the sleeping man's hand before dying.

Linda is portrayed as a victim of prior sexual violence.
